MEASURING CHANNEL PERFORMANCE IN WIRELESS LOCAL AREA NETWORKS

    Abstract: There is herein disclosed a method of measuring the performance of a first communication channel at a first access point in a WLAN, in which the first access point is associated to a client device so that the first access point can send data to, and/or receive data from, the client device on a second communication channel, the method including disassociating the first access point to the client device and associating a second access point to the client device; switching the working channel of the first access point from the second communication channel to the first communication channel; and making one or more performance measurements in respect of the first communication channel at the first access point.

    AN IMPROVED METHOD OF CHANNEL SELECTION IN A WIRELESS NETWORK

    Abstract: There is disclosed a method of selecting a channel for wireless communication in a network, including communicating data over a first communication channel between an access point and a client device for a first time period, during the first time period, obtaining a first performance measurement indicative of the performance of the first channel, communicating data over a second communication channel between the access point and the client device for a second time period, during the second time period, obtaining a second performance measurement indicative of the performance of the second channel, ranking the first and second channels in order of performance taking the first and second performance measurements into account when doing so, selecting an operating channel using the outcome of the ranking.

    INTERFACE SELECTION

    Abstract: A wireless router having a WiFi wireless network and including a small cell for routing LTE cellular data to a mobile network core is configured to monitor connected mobile devices and determine whether each mobile device should be connect to the hub using WiFi or LTE in accordance with the current utilization of the WiFi network and the current utilization of the LTE small cell. Since the small cell data traffic transmitted in a data tunnel to the mobile network core is accessible to the monitor, the network identity information of the device's WiFi interface and the device's LTE interface can be determined by consulting an address mapping store in the cellular mobile network core. Furthermore presence information can be determined by detecting connection and disconnection messages between the mobile device and cellular network core.

    Abstract: An aspect of the present disclosure relates to a computer-implemented method for routing a bursty data flow comprising a series of one or more data packets over a converged network comprising a plurality of communication networks, the method comprising, for each of the series of data packets in turn: selecting which one of the plurality of communication networks to transmit that data packet over by: (i) obtaining flow statistics indicating a current flow state of the bursty data flow; and (ii) selecting the one of the plurality of communication networks in dependence on said flow statistics; then initiating transmission of the data packet over that one of the plurality of communication networks.     Abstract: Methods and apparatus are disclosed for processing local area network diagnostic data obtained in respect of a local area network. The method includes calculating a value for each of a plurality of data units according to a predetermined function of one or more field-values stored in the data unit; identifying a first and second data unit as being similar in dependence on a comparison of their respective values, the second data unit having at least one field-value which differs from a corresponding field-value of the first data unit; in response to such an identification, creating a third data unit containing a field-value indicative of the first data unit and an indication of the at least one field-value which differs from the corresponding field-value in the first data unit; and sending the first and third data units for performance analysis at a remote network diagnostic device outside the LAN.

    Abstract: There is disclosed a method of processing a data packet received by a packet sniffer, the packet containing an associated identifier, the method including transmitting the packet to a recipient, determining if the identifier corresponds to a particular network, wherein if the identifier is determined to correspond to the particular network, the identifier is provided to the recipient; and if the identifier is determined to not correspond to the particular network, the identifier is withheld from the recipient.

    Abstract: In wireless local area networks (WLANs) having a wireless access point and a plurality of client devices, the range of the WLAN is affected by obstructions and sources of interference. This may result in coverage gaps in the WLAN. A method is described for operating a mobile wireless device to simulate the behavior of a WLAN extender to improve the coverage of the WLAN. The performance of a data link between the simulated extender device and the wireless access point, and performance of a data link between the simulated extender device and the plurality of client devices, is measured at various locations within the user premises. The results are processed to determine the benefit provided at the various locations by an extender device and a recommended location is provided to a user.
